## SVG-to-PNG at build time

Mara: *don't check in the png. instead generate png on the fly or
in build.*

`hive-c0re/build.rs` renders `branding/agent-configs.svg` →
`$OUT_DIR/agent-configs.png` via `rsvg-convert` (librsvg) on every
compile; `forge.rs` then `include_bytes!`s the OUT_DIR PNG. The
raster never gets checked into git — SVG stays source of truth,
the PNG is a build artifact.

- `hive-c0re/Cargo.toml`: declares `build = "build.rs"`
- `flake.nix`: adds `librsvg` to `naersk-lib.buildPackage`
  `nativeBuildInputs` (covers both the runtime package and the
  clippy check derivation) and to the dev shell so local
  `cargo build` finds `rsvg-convert` on PATH.
- For dev builds outside Nix, install librsvg (Debian:
  `librsvg2-bin`, macOS: `brew install librsvg`).
